When phosphate-based drinking water treatment agents reach concentrations of approximately 3-5 ppm in water, they form soluble complexes and insoluble nanoscale films to inhibit scaling and corrosion, effectively preventing secondary contamination. Polyphosphates in domestic water treatment agents react with the aforementioned metal ions to form soluble complexes, inhibiting the formation of calcium carbonate and magnesium carbonate while dispersing them in water. Upon reacting with iron ions, they create a dynamic protective film on pipe inner walls, achieving corrosion prevention and scale inhibition.


    • Product Usage Details:


    • 1. Open the dosing port flange at the top of the tank and pour in the silico-phosphate crystals. The dosage should be 80% of the tank's total capacity. Replace the flange, close the outlet valve, open the inlet valve, and open the drain valve at the bottom of the tank. This allows any oxidation layers or broken particles formed during transportation and storage to be discharged through the drain port. Close the drain port, open the outlet valve, and the system is ready for normal operation. 2. Water temperature passing through the silico-phosphate tank should remain below 30°C. Install a check valve at the outlet to prevent hot water backflow. When the system is idle for extended periods, remove the silico-phosphate crystals from the tank, air-dry them, and store. V. General Principles for Silico-Phosphate Tank Selection: 1. Tank Volume and Port Diameters: Tank capacity should be calculated based on daily water consumption and incoming water hardness. In principle, the inlet/outlet diameter should not be smaller than the inlet diameter of the matched pump and is typically consistent with the inlet pipe diameter. 2. Nominal Pressure: Determine the filter's pressure rating based on the maximum pressure that may occur in the filtration pipeline. 3. Mesh Size Selection: Primarily consider the particle size of the silico-phosphate crystals to be intercepted, determined according to the process requirements of the medium flow. 4. Tank Material: Typically match the material of connected process piping. For varying service conditions, consider the product's application range; select filters made of plastic, fiberglass-reinforced plastic (FRP), stainless steel, low-alloy steel, or stainless steel.
